As far as making money, it's supposed to be kind of tight and force you to make important decisions... for the first half of the game at least. You can freely sell the reward tickets proving you got a bonus objective and any other 'treasure' items like porcelain as soon as you get them - I held onto them thinking they might have some other use but they are just for extra cash. You can probably part with lower tier weapons you aren't using too - most units join your army with at least enough of their own that you won't need a spare bottom tier musket. If you're really desperate for cash early, you might want to focus on the Royalist faction as far as giving responses, as higher tiers of reputation with them increase your mission finish cash bonus iirc, although that's going to put you a little behind on unlocking new tiers of weapons and equipment to spend that money on. Finally, you will eventually unlock repeatable optional missions that you can use to grind, although they're pretty boring and you don't make a lot of cash from them, but you can use them in a pinch to push a unit that's close to a crucial level over the edge or get the extra 100 bucks you need for a weapon you want.

They were confusing the "Standard Report" and "Advanced Report" with the "Commendation".
The Standard and Advanced Reports will be used to unlock skills once you have sufficient reputation with the Feullants to unlock the Ecole Militaire.
Commendations are awarded for completing the extra Challenge that some levels come with; those can be sold in any of the shops in Paris for 500 each.
